AVP Supervisor Credit Analysis - Pittsburgh, United States - AmeriServ Financial
Description
SUMMARY OBJECTIVE:
Assist in the supervision and training of the Credit Analysis Department in an effective manner consistent with established policies and procedures.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
1.
Assist in the supervision and training of the Credit Analysis Department in an efficient and effective manner, specifically including the direct supervision of Credit Analyst team members.
Recruit, train, coach and manage a staff that competently and cooperatively works with all areas of the institution.2.In support of the Lending Division, provide accurate, comprehensive, and timely credit analysis of all credit requests as required by policy to support loan production efforts of the Lending Division with appropriate balance of credit risk management and compliance with credit policies.
Provide spreadsheet preparation services as requested by the Lending Division.3.Contribute to and participate in maintaining a consistent credit culture throughout the organization by promoting compliance with all credit policies and procedures, by providing support to the Lending Division in interpretation of policy and by providing assistance to the loan officers in evaluating appropriate loan structure relating to loan proposals and/or proposed loan modifications.4.
Based upon parameters developed by the Chief Credit Officer, Chief Lending Officer, or other members of senior management, develop and provide reports to support the monitoring and evaluation of credit quality and credit risk within the loan portfolios.5.
In support of the lending function, provide commercial appraisal review services to ensure compliance with FIRREA, regulatory requirements, and the real estate lending and investment posture of the institution.
This duty requires consistent and careful monitoring of appraisal standards and regulatory parameters to ensure compliance with any subsequent amendments with follow through to ASRV policies and procedures.6.
